Output a0fd149bc56e79aa9ebdcc4e87dc5316d608ea0dd554ff94e710bd740f9def6e:0

value
690333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d512c2f838e4a90cdeaf760e634bd0ae2413d128 OP_EQUAL
address
3M7eKywFGm5Rkxekx22pHsXvx2b9wBaLpo
transaction
a0fd149bc56e79aa9ebdcc4e87dc5316d608ea0dd554ff94e710bd740f9def6e
confirmations
333024
spent
true